STOCKWELL ORPHANAGE, CLAPHAM ROAD, STOCKWELL

STOCKWELL ORPHANAGE, CLAPHAM ROAD, STOCKWELL

The Orphanage was founded by Pastor C. H. Spurgeon. Built from 1868 to 1883 between Clapham Road and Stockwell Park Crescent. The orphanage provided accommodation for 450 children. Later known as Spurgeon's Homes. Linskey Postcard Collection.
